Event overview

The Great West Georgia Donut Run Challenge takes place on Saturday, June 6, 2026, in Carrollton, Georgia. The event is organized by the West Georgia Track Club and is located at 500 Believers Boulevard, Carrollton, GA 30117. The challenge is held in honor of National Donut Day.

Format and entry

Participants run or walk repeated loops at Hobbs Farm, called "donuts," and attempt to complete as many loops as possible within one hour. After each loop, a participant must eat a mini donut before starting another loop. The male and female competitors who complete the most loops in the hour receive a donut trophy. Advance registration is required; there is no same-day registration. The event is free for West Georgia Track Club members (registration still required). Nonmembers pay $12 to enter.
